Permits & rules
Fishing permit required — Abborrtjärnen FVOF. Day permit ~140 kr · annual permit ~700 kr.
- Pike: keep at most one over 75 cm per day.
- Handheld tackle only. Respect the protected zones at the inlets and outlets.
